The Best Value Psychology Graduate Certificate Schools in Minnesota ranking is one of many tools that Course Advisor has developed to help you make your educational decision. Our analysis looked at 5 schools in Minnesota to see which graduate certificate programs offered the best value experiences for psychology students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

When determining this ranking, we place a high emphasis on the school's quality as well as its sticker price. Even though a college may be affordable, it may not offer value. More specifically, we discount our quality score by the published tuition and fees charged by a school.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The value is determined by how much quality your dollar buys.

Our calculations use out-of-state tuition and fees in our nationwide and regional rankings. Average in-state tuition and fees are used for our statewide rankings.

Our 2023 rankings named Minnesota State University - Mankato the best value school in Minnesota for psychology students working on their graduate certificate. Located in the city of Mankato, Minnesota State Mankato is a public school with a fairly large student population.

The average tuition and fees for an in-state graduate student at Minnesota State Mankato are $9,308 a year.

Minnesota State Mankato not only placed well in our value ranking, but it is also #2 on our Best Psychology Graduate Certificate Schools in Minnesota list.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Minnesota State University - Moorhead.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Best Value Psychology Graduate Certificate Schools in Minnesota list. Located in the medium-sized suburb of Moorhead, MSU Moorhead is a public school with a medium-sized student population.

The average tuition and fees for an in-state graduate student at MSU Moorhead are $11,052 a year.
